The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Bassetlaw local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The three 21 WESTGATE sales between February 1997 and July 2022 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the September 1999 sale was for 33% above the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 33% above the HPI over time, until the July 2022 sale, where it falls to 8%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 8% below the HPI.

What might 21 WESTGATE be worth now?

21 WESTGATE might now be worth an estimated £287,820.

This is based on house price inflation of 8.6%, between July 2022 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Bassetlaw local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 8.6%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 21 WESTGATE of £265,000 on 29th July 2022. For the value to have increased from £265,000 to £287,820 over the three years and five months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 21 WESTGATE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Bassetlaw local authority area.
  • The July 2022 sale price of £265,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 21 WESTGATE has not materially changed since July 2022.

21 WESTGATE: Plot and Title Map

21 WESTGATE sits on a plot of roughly 0.060 of an acre, or 244m². The below map shows the location of 21 WESTGATE, an approximate outline of the building(s), and the indicative extent of the property. The plot extent is a Land Registry INSPIRE Index Polygon, and it is important to note that a title may include more than one polygon, whereas only one polygon is shown on the map (the polygon which intersects with the position of 21 WESTGATE). The full extent of the land contained in any registered title can only be identified from the individual title plan. The maps on this page should not be relied upon to establish the extent of a title.
